新手区 appium 中关于 shake () 方法的调研

先进 · 2015年01月23日 · 最后由 Sky 回复于 2017年04月06日 · 1869 次阅读

自动化应用场景: 测试一款计步软件、需要不停的摇晃手机,在https://github.com/appium/java-client

看到有 shake() 方法、在 Java 环境下直接 driver.shake();貌似不行。
private AppiumDriver driver;
driver.shake();
The method shake() is undefined for the type AppiumDriver

共收到 4 条回复 时间 点赞

appiumDriver 下没实现 shake,你得 new 一个具体实例

#1 楼 @squallff 不需要 new 的 ,直接定义个变量 private AppiumDriver driver;就能使用 swipe() 等方法,目前只发现 shake()

#2 楼 @xianjin 我的意思是 appiumDriver 下不实现 shake,有对应的 android 和 iosDriver 可以操作

[该话题已被删除] 中提及了此贴 08月24日 15:14

IOSDriver 中有 shake(),当时 AndroidDriver 中没有这个方法, 怎么实现安卓手机自动化模拟摇一摇?

需要 登录 后方可回复, 如果你还没有账号请点击这里 注册